hocs-serenity-automation

This automated test pack uses the Serenity BDD framework with Cucumber. If you are contributing to this framework, please try to use code from the Serenity library before using other code libraries or custom solutions. Above all, keep your code as simple as possible. If you have to write comments to explain what your code is doing, then it needs to be made more readable.

Contribution Guidelines

Contributions to this pack are always welcome. Please feel free to scrutinise the code within this pack and contribute, or feed improvements back to us.

Any code that is to be added to the develop branch must undergo code review. Prior to submitting your code for review, please ensure that you have tested your changes and you've run Inspect Code and Code Cleanup (Ctrl + Alt + L) on the files you've changed.

If you identify improvement opportunities that are unreleased to your specific changes, please raise a new issue on GitHub so it can be picked up from the backlog. Remember, if it takes longer to raise a ticket than it does to make the improvement, make the improvement.
